To Infinity And Beyond

Oh, the places ads can go!

Talk about taking it to the limit. Recognizing there's nosuch thing as a blanksurface - only surfaces in need of advertisingmakeovers - the practitioners ofpromotion are working 24/7 toselect an unusual medium for their message.Here's a rundown ofsome of today's hot spots:

Drawing lines in the sand: Believe it or not, PatrickDori's company,Beach 'N Billboard(http://beachnbillboard.com) in East Rutherford, New Jersey,canactually imprint a company logo onto the sand at the beach.

They don't call them supermarkets for nothing:Grocery cart ads may bepassè, but ad-emblazoned checkoutsticks are a cheeky addition.

Waterworks: Superior DesignConstruction(http://superiordesign.eugene.net/watergate.html) inSpringfield, Oregon, canmake marketers go with the flow with theirwater billboards. The 60-footaerated waterfalls have a kiosk ateach end and feature full-motion,three-dimensional projections andanimations.

Fruit punch: Promotional stickers on fruit provethere's an appetite forads ad nauseum.

Your name in lights: Projection systems like the onesOrangevale,California's Derksen Graphic Projection Systemscreates can shine logos andgraphics onto any surface, from floorsto walls. (Call 916-988-0390 for details.)
